Atomic Design is an important paradigm in modern web and interface design.
Atomic Design Principles and Core Concepts#
Atomic Design is an important paradigm in modern web and interface design. Developed by Brad Frost in 2013, this approach breaks down the design process into its components, making it more systematic and effective. Atomic Design aims to enhance user experience, ensure design consistency, and accelerate the development process. The concepts forming the foundation of this method are atoms, molecules, organisms, templates, and pages. Each component helps create a higher-level structure while making the design more flexible and scalable. In this article, we will explore the principles, core concepts, and how to apply Atomic Design.
Quick Summary
- Atomic Design systematizes the design process.
- Five fundamental elements: atoms, molecules, organisms, templates, and pages.
- Enhances design consistency and user experience.
What is Atomic Design?#
Atomic Design is a framework that helps designers and developers make complex user interfaces more manageable. This approach treats the design process like a science and requires a specific level of structuring at each stage. Atomic Design breaks down complex components into simpler, reusable parts, allowing each part to focus on its own functionality. This method both increases design consistency and makes changes and updates easier to implement. For example, basic components like buttons, form fields, and headings used on a website form the foundation for larger structures.
Principles of Atomic Design#
Atomic Design is based on five fundamental principles. These principles serve as building blocks to make the design process more systematic and efficient:
- Atoms: The most basic components, for example, buttons, input fields, or labels.
- Molecules: Components formed by combining multiple atoms, for example, a search bar.
- Organisms: More complex components formed by combining molecules, for example, a navigation menu.
- Templates: Forms where organisms are arranged in a specific layout, creating the page structure.
- Pages: Templates filled with content, the final product presented to the end-user.
Advantages of Atomic Design#
Atomic Design offers many advantages in the design process. Among the most notable are ensuring design consistency, creating reusable components, and improving team communication. Designers can make effective changes across the entire system by modifying specific atoms or molecules. This method allows for faster and more cost-effective updates. For example, changing the color or size of a button helps maintain consistency throughout the project. Additionally, thanks to this structural approach, new designers or developers can adapt to the project more quickly.
Application Examples#
Applying Atomic Design makes the design process more systematic. In a web application, you can start building the design by beginning with atoms. For instance, you can create molecules by designing a button and then a form field containing that button. When these molecules come together, they form organisms with specific functionality. Finally, these organisms are organized into templates and pages. This process ensures users have a more consistent experience and increases design flexibility. Consequently, changes made to a project can be applied without affecting all components.
In conclusion, Atomic Design holds an important place in modern design processes. Developed to improve user experience and ensure design consistency, this approach provides significant benefits for digital agencies like Turk Bilisim. This methodology makes the design process more efficient and systematic, enabling projects to be more successful. In the following sections, we will examine the detailed application methods of Atomic Design and the benefits of these methods.
Components Used in the Atomic Design Process#
Atomic Design offers a systematic approach to user experience and interface design. This method organizes design components within a hierarchical structure, aiming to develop more consistent and sustainable products. The Atomic Design process begins with five fundamental components: atoms, molecules, organisms, templates, and pages. Each component is more complex than the previous one and plays a crucial role in ensuring the integrity of the design. In this article, we will examine each of these components in detail and discover why this process is so effective.

Atoms: Basic Components#
Atoms are the most fundamental building blocks of the Atomic Design process. They represent the smallest elements in an interface and typically include components such as buttons, input fields, and icons. Atoms are the basic elements used in constructing other components. For example, a button atom can be combined to form a form molecule. The correct use of atoms is vital for design consistency. Therefore, when designing atoms, it is important to consider the following points:
- Creating simple and understandable designs.
- Providing a common language for developers and designers.
- Using appropriate colors and fonts to reflect the brand identity.
Molecules: Combination of Atoms#
Molecules are more complex components formed by combining atoms. For instance, a form group consisting of a label and an input field can be defined as a molecule. Molecules provide the necessary functionality to interact with users. Creating molecules in the design process requires careful planning. The use of molecules provides advantages in the following cases:
- Increases the reusability of components.
- Ensures design consistency.
- Makes complexity manageable.
Organisms: Grouping of Components#
Organisms are larger components formed by combining one or more molecules. For example, a form organism can consist of various molecules such as a heading, label, and input field. Organisms allow users to perform a specific function and often represent a particular section of a page. There are some important points to consider in the design of organisms:
- Prioritizing user experience.
- Creating flexible designs to adapt to different screen sizes.
- Testing the interactions and functionality of organisms.
Templates: Creating Page Structure#
Templates are page structures formed by combining organisms. A template determines the general layout and content of a specific page. Designers use templates to ensure consistency across different pages while also offering flexibility in terms of content and functionality. The following points should be considered when creating templates:
- Maintaining the balance between content planning and design.
- Considering different user scenarios.
- Ensuring templates are easily updatable.
The Atomic Design process aims to develop more consistent and sustainable products by organizing design components within a hierarchical system. This approach prioritizes user experience at every stage, ensuring the design is effective and user-friendly. Carefully creating each component in the design process is vital for increasing overall user satisfaction. If you would like to learn more about how this process works, you can contact our company's expert team.
Improving User Experience with Atomic Design#
Atomic Design is a revolutionary approach to improving user experience in web design. This design method enables the creation of components within a hierarchical structure, increasing consistency and ensuring reusability. As a result, users enjoy the interfaces they see more. Atomic Design allows for the creation of more complex structures (molecules, organisms, and templates) through the combination of basic units (atoms). In this article, we will deeply examine the effects of Atomic Design on user experience, its technical details, and its applicability.

What is Atomic Design?#
Atomic Design is a design system developed by Brad Frost and offers an innovative approach to creating the building blocks of components. This system creates design elements in five basic hierarchies: atoms, molecules, organisms, templates, and pages. Atoms are the most basic components, such as buttons and input fields. Molecules are formed by combining multiple atoms; for example, a search bar. Organisms bring together more complex structures, like a product card. Finally, templates and pages are the last layers where all components are assembled and interact with the user. This structure significantly improves user experience by providing reusability and consistency.
The Impact of Atomic Design on User Experience#
Atomic Design contributes greatly to user experience. Firstly, it helps create a consistent design language. Users feel more confident and comfortable navigating a consistent interface. Additionally, the reusability of components speeds up design processes. Design teams spend less time creating new pages or features by using existing components. This encourages more creative thinking during the development process. For example, an e-commerce platform can easily maintain consistency across different pages because it creates components for product pages using the Atomic Design approach.
Steps to Implement Atomic Design#
Following the steps below will be helpful for implementing Atomic Design:
- Needs Analysis: Before starting the project, the needs and expectations of the target user base should be thoroughly analyzed.
- Identifying Components: The basic components (atoms) to be used in the design should be identified and included in the design.
- Prototyping: Starting from atoms, molecules and organisms should be created, followed by designing templates and pages where these components come together.
- User Testing: Whether the designed components and pages improve user experience should be measured through user testing.
The Future of Design with Atomic Design#
Atomic Design is a continuously evolving and changing design philosophy. As user expectations and technology change, this structure also needs to evolve. By 2026, more brands and design teams will adopt this approach, developing more innovative solutions to improve user experiences. Especially in mobile application design, the hierarchical structure of components allows users to interact quickly and effectively. Therefore, Atomic Design will continue to play a significant role in improving user experience in the coming years.
Advantages and Disadvantages of Atomic Design#
Atomic Design is a component-based design approach that has become a popular method in modern web design and user interface development. This method aims to make the design process more organized and scalable while also enhancing user experience. However, just as every advantage has a disadvantage, Atomic Design also comes with some challenges. In this article, we will discuss both the advantages and disadvantages of Atomic Design. This way, you will be able to benefit from this design approach while also being aware of the potential difficulties you may encounter when implementing it.
Advantages of Atomic Design#
Atomic Design offers many advantages in design processes. These advantages include a more organized working environment, reusable components, and improved user experience.
Disadvantages of Atomic Design#
Although Atomic Design offers many advantages, it also has some disadvantages. These disadvantages can slow down or complicate the design process.
Considerations When Implementing Atomic Design#
When applying the Atomic Design approach, it can be beneficial to keep some important points in mind. This helps increase the system's effectiveness while also preventing potential problems.
In conclusion, Atomic Design is an approach that includes both advantages and disadvantages. Adopting this method to make your design process more efficient and user-focused can provide many benefits. However, it is important to remember that it requires careful planning and management. As Türk Bilişim, we are here to help you successfully bring your projects to life with our expertise in this field. If you would like more information about Atomic Design or other design approaches, you can contact Türk Bilişim.
Bu içeriği nasıl buldunuz?
Reaksiyon vermek için giriş yapmanız gerekiyor.
